The Itinerary: What You Can Expect
This helicopter ride is designed to give you a sweeping, bird’s-eye view of Panama City — a city of striking contrasts. Starting at the Albrook Airport, you’ll board a Robinson helicopter with panoramic windows, ensuring that every seat is a perfect window seat. With an average speed of 160 km/h, you’ll cover a lot of ground in just about 30 minutes.
Your flight will take you over the modern skyscrapers and business districts, where the glass towers reflect the Caribbean sun. The aerial perspective allows you to appreciate the city’s impressive vertical growth and urban planning.
One of the highlights is undoubtedly the Panama Canal. Seeing this engineering marvel from above gives you a new appreciation for its scale and importance. The canal’s locks and ships passing through become miniature moving models in your view, adding a sense of wonder that photos often fail to capture fully.
Another significant aspect is the Old Town and Old Panama ruins. From the sky, these historic sites appear as a snapshot of the city’s past nestled amidst modern development. The contrast between the colonial architecture and the sleek city skyline creates a striking visual tapestry.
Flying over the sea, you’ll also delight in the nearby islands and their boats. Since the helicopter is small (3 or 4 passengers), you can get close enough to appreciate the boats, yachts, and natural beauty of the coastline.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long is the helicopter tour?
The flight lasts approximately 30 minutes, giving you ample time to see key sights without feeling rushed.
What is the group size?
Only your group, with a maximum of three passengers, ensuring privacy and a more personalized experience.
What sights will I see during the tour?
You’ll see the Panama skyline, historic Old Town and ruins, the Panama Canal, nearby islands, and surrounding boats from a high vantage point.
Is transportation included?
Transportation to the take-off area at Albrook Airport can be arranged if needed, making the experience more convenient.
What amenities are available before boarding?
You can relax in the VIP lounge with drinks, snacks, and high-speed Wi-Fi before your flight.
What if the weather isn’t good?
The tour is weather-dependent. If conditions aren’t suitable,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
Can I leave the helicopter doors on?
Yes, you have the option to leave the doors on or off, based on your preference, during the flight.
What is the maximum weight per passenger?
Each passenger can weigh up to 265 lbs, ensuring comfort and safety during the flight.
Is this experience suitable for children or service animals?
Service animals are allowed, and most travelers can participate. However, check with the provider for specific age restrictions if you’re traveling with children.
